My Cape of Many Dreams is this curious blend of romance and family drama, quite understated in its approach. You have this old granny, filled with affection and memories, unaware of the tragedy that’s nestled in her family history. The pacing feels almost lullaby-like, gently coaxing you into the emotions of the characters. The grandson's decision to find a look-alike for his sister is a fascinating, if morally ambiguous twist that adds layers to the narrative. Performances are sincere, with the granny’s warmth contrasting against the underlying tragedy. The practical effects are minimal, but they’re not missed; it’s all about the atmosphere, really—a soft, nostalgic haze envelops the story, inviting you to ponder the fragility of love and memory.
